Output 473c248febac138922369366d8a163e9e20a740796dbdbb6f267395326252619:14

value
73123103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56f9e3ecd615a3469562994fdfe1c0805dbab465 OP_EQUAL
address
39cuPj44rvNjKqmchpan1c44WiNdoV5s75
transaction
473c248febac138922369366d8a163e9e20a740796dbdbb6f267395326252619
confirmations
81210
spent
true